Name Change (Checklist)
During or after your divorce it is extremely important to complete your name change successfully. In order to do this, you must make sure people are made aware of your new name in a formal and effective manner.

VARY FROM STATE TO STATE -- Name change rules are different from state to state. Generally, they require that the person seeking the change be an adult and a resident of the court's state. He or she must also have a reasonable reason for wishing the name changed.
